横並べをするためのCSSといえば古くからfloatと相場が決まっています。 しかし、floatは崩れやすく、調節が面倒だったり、CSS初心者がはまりやすいポイントの一つです。 CSS FlexboxはCSSでレイアウトを組む時に使われる主要な手法の1つです。 しかし、比較的新しいレイアウト法なので、一部のバージョンが古いブラウザでは正しく表示されないという課題も抱えています。 やや古いブラウザ(ネスケ)にも対応できる. floatした要素の親要素に高さ持たせる.
floatで一番の難関は、float自体の指定ではありません。 そう、レイアウト崩れです。 結局どれをつかえばいいの?floatの解除方法を3つ比較してみる これからWEBデザイナーを目指す高校生のブログ; floatを解除する手法のclearfix と 次世代のレイアウトの話|Web Design KOJIKA17 初心者向けにCSSで画像とテキストを横並びにする方法について解説しています。画像やテキストを横並びにするためには、display属性にinline-blockやflexを指定します。またfloat属性に値を指定する方法 … 古いブラウザでも対応した伝統的な方法.
以上です。 参考. 結局どれをつかえばいいの?floatの解除方法を3つ比較してみる これからWEBデザイナーを目指す高校生のブログ; floatを解除する手法のclearfix と 次世代のレイアウトの話|Web Design KOJIKA17 2011年にclearfixについて記事を書きましたが、Micro clearfixなどの新しい手法も出てきました。 記事を書いてから2年が経ち、色々思うところも出てきたので、改めてclearfixについて書きます。 1 グリッドレイアウトのための新しいCSSプロパティがあるんだって.
CSSでfloatの中にfloatを使う方法について、TechAcademyのメンター(現役エンジニア)が実際のコードを使用して初心者向けに解説します。 CSSについてそもそもよく分からないという方は、CSSの書き方について解説した記事をまずご覧ください。 Home; About; RSS; floatを解除する手法のclearfix と 次世代のレイアウトの話.
floatはもう古い!新時代のfloat、FlexboxでCSSレイアウト.
古いブラウザのシェア率を考えると、もう目をつぶっても良い水準ですから、下方互換確保のためにfloatを使う必要性は高くないです。 回り込みのため. 1.1 「display: grid」なる存在を知る; 1.2 ブラウザのメジャーアップデートで対応済み【2017.4.6追記】; 2 まず従来のグリッドレイアウトを実現するCSSをふりかえってみる. ページ目次. flexにはない、float の使い方として文字の回り込みがあります。以下のようなHTMLとCSSの場合、
以上です。 参考.
冒頭で述べた様に、floatされた要素(#left or #right)の親要素であります #container には高さがありません。 これは意外というべきでしょうね。 下図の様なイメージ … 横並びになったリストを中央寄せにする方法を、float: left;・display: inline・display: inline-block・display: table-cell・display: flex を使う5つのパターンで紹介します。 ブログのページ数やバナーを並べるときなど、いろいろなところで使えます。 古いブラウザでも対応した伝統的な方法.
このブロック要素を横並びにするために、CSSの「floatプロパティ」を利用します。CSSを以下のように設定します。.example li{ float: left; } すると、「liタグ」は横並びになります。ただ、単に横並びになっただけで、デザインはその後整えることになります。
floatはもう古い!?
floatプロパティを使って、ブロックレベルで要素を横並びにすることができます。. ボックス要素の横並びをCSSで行う場合、皆さんはどうしていますか? 従来知られているfloatプロパティを使った方法の他に、CSS3から「Flexbox」を使用する方法も選択肢として加わりました。では、Flexboxとfloatはどちらの方が処理速度が早いのでしょうか? CSS.float_test { float: none; /* 回り込み指定 */ } floatさせているものを、floatなしにする値です。まあ要は初期値に戻すという感じですね。 レイアウトが崩れた時は.
CSS FlexboxはCSSでレイアウトを組む時に使われる主要な手法の1つです。 しかし、比較的新しいレイアウト法なので、一部のバージョンが古いブラウザでは正しく表示されないという課題も抱えています。
float は CSS のプロパティで、要素を包含ブロックの左右どちらかの側に沿うように設置し、テキストやインライン要素がその周りを回りこめるように定義します。 要素はウェブページの通常のフローから外れますが、 (絶対位置指定 とは対照的に) フローの一部であり続けます。 以前、テキストを縦中央に配置する方法の記事内にて、floatを使わずにレイアウトが可能なdisplay: table-cell;のことを紹介しましたが、それ以上に便利なCSSが存在しました。 その名もFlexboxです。 2013-06-20 / 2013-06-30 . ボックスレイアウトを行う上でfloatは必須ですが、 このfloatに関する考え方は非常に大事です。 floatを指定したボックスは、その名の通り「フローティングボックス(浮動ボックス)」という特殊なボックスとして扱われます。
ボックス要素の横並びをCSSで行う場合、皆さんはどうしていますか? 従来知られているfloatプロパティを使った方法の他に、CSS3から「Flexbox」を使用する方法も選択肢として加わりました。では、Flexboxとfloatはどちらの方が処理速度が早いのでしょうか? 2.1 floatをつかう、従来のレイアウト方法
floatプロパティを使って、ブロックレベルで要素を横並びにすることができます。. やや古いブラウザ(ネスケ)にも対応できる. CSSでfloatの中にfloatを使う方法について、TechAcademyのメンター(現役エンジニア)が実際のコードを使用して初心者向けに解説します。 CSSについてそもそもよく分からないという方は、CSSの書き方について解説した記事をまずご覧ください。
floatの回り込み解除の方法としてよく使用されるclearfixですが、一時期は多くの旧ブラウザーに対応する必要があり、書き方も複雑なものが多くありました。しかし、最近ではインタネットエクスプローラー(IE)の古いバージョンへの対応が必要 更新日:2017年10月8日. 横並びのリストを中央寄せにする5つの方法の概要です.